Unveiling Hidden Gems: CSV to File Conversion Insights

csv to file

What’s the Purpose of Converting CSV to File?

CSV files are widely used in various domains, but there are instances when converting them to other file formats is essential.

Through extensive research and analysis, we’ve compiled this comprehensive guide to assist you in understanding the significance of converting CSV files and help you make informed decisions.

Benefits of Converting CSV to File

  • Enhanced Compatibility: Converting CSV to file formats like PDF or XLSX improves compatibility with a wider range of applications and devices.
  • Improved Data Organization: Converting CSV to file formats such as XML or JSON enables structured data organization, facilitating data analysis and management.
  • Increased Security: Converting CSV to secure file formats like encrypted PDF or password-protected XLSX enhances data privacy and protection.
  • Simplified Data Sharing: By converting CSV to file formats like HTML or XML, you can easily share data with others, regardless of their software or platform.
  • Enhanced Data Visualization: Converting CSV to file formats like SVG or PNG enables the creation of charts, graphs, and other visual representations for better data insights.

Read more

Discover Hidden Gems in FFT of FFT: Insights and Innovations

fft of fft

What is the Significance of FFT of FFT?

FFT of FFT: A Powerful Signal Processing Technique

FFT of FFT (Fast Fourier Transform of Fast Fourier Transform) is a crucial technique in signal processing that offers unparalleled advantages for analyzing and manipulating data.

Importance of FFT of FFT

FFT of FFT has revolutionized many fields, including:

  • Image and Video Processing: FFT of FFT enables image enhancement, noise reduction, and compression.
  • Audio Processing: It facilitates spectrum analysis, sound synthesis, and noise cancellation.
  • Medical Imaging: FFT of FFT plays a vital role in MRI and CT scans.
  • Radar and Sonar: It enhances target detection and imaging capabilities.
  • Scientific Research: FFT of FFT aids in analyzing signals from telescopes, chemical spectrometers, and other scientific instruments.

Benefits of FFT of FFT

FFT of FFT provides numerous benefits:

  • Improved Resolution: It enhances the frequency resolution of signals, revealing hidden details.
  • Noise Reduction: FFT of FFT effectively removes noise and interference, improving signal quality.
  • Efficient Computation: It utilizes fast algorithms to perform Fourier transforms, saving computational time.
  • Wide Applicability: FFT of FFT is applicable to signals of various types and sizes.
  • Faster Analysis: It accelerates data analysis by reducing the number of computations required.

Conclusion

FFT of FFT is an indispensable technique in signal processing. Its ability to enhance resolution, reduce noise, improve efficiency, and facilitate wide applicability has made it an essential tool for researchers, engineers, and professionals in diverse fields. Understanding the significance of FFT of FFT empowers individuals to leverage its benefits for groundbreaking applications and advancements.

Read more

Unlock Python’s Secrets: Discoveries and Insights Await

python programming python

Python is a widely acclaimed high-level programming language. It has a simple syntax that resembles plain English, making it easy to read and understand.

Python is an object-oriented programming language, meaning that it uses objects and classes to structure code. This makes it a powerful tool for developing complex applications.

Python is a versatile language that can be used for a wide variety of tasks, including web development, data science, and machine learning.

Benefits of python programming

Python is a popular language for web development because it is easy to learn and use, and it has a large community of developers who can provide support.

Python is also a popular language for data science because it has a number of powerful libraries that make it easy to work with data. These libraries include NumPy, SciPy, and Pandas.

Python is also a popular language for machine learning because it has a number of powerful libraries that make it easy to develop and train machine learning models. These libraries include scikit-learn, TensorFlow, and Keras.

Read more

Unveiling Python’s Hidden Gems: Uncover Secrets for Success

python programing

What is Python Programming?

Python is a high-level, interpreted programming language that has gained immense popularity due to its versatility, simplicity, and extensive library support.

Benefits of Python Programming:

  • Beginner-friendly: Its clear syntax and lack of complex constructs make it easy for beginners to learn and grasp the fundamentals.
  • Versatile: Python is used in a wide range of applications, including web development, data science, machine learning, and automation.
  • Extensive ecosystem: The Python Package Index (PyPI) contains thousands of pre-built libraries that empower developers to extend the functionality of their applications.
  • Interpreted language: Python code is executed without the need for compilation, making it faster to develop and debug applications.
  • Cross-platform compatibility: Python runs on multiple operating systems, including Windows, macOS, and Linux, ensuring code portability.

Why is Learning Python Programming Important?

In today’s modern world, Python programming is essential for individuals and businesses alike. With its vast applications and ease of use, Python opens doors to numerous career opportunities and empowers organizations to streamline operations and gain a competitive edge.

Comprehensive Python Programming Guide

To assist our target audience, we have compiled a comprehensive Python programming guide that delves into the core concepts, best practices, and advanced techniques of this powerful language. Our guide is designed to provide a solid foundation for both beginners and опытные developers.

Read more

Unlock FFT Transform’s Potential: Unveiling Hidden Insights

fft transform

The Fast Fourier Transform (FFT) is a powerful mathematical tool used in various applications, spanning from signal processing to data analysis.

The FFT was introduced in a paper published by James Cooley and John Tukey in 1965. Their research revolutionized the field of signal processing, making it possible to analyze complex signals efficiently.

To understand the significance of the FFT, it’s crucial to grasp its role in transforming signals from the time domain to the frequency domain. This transformation enables us to analyze the frequency components of a signal, making it easier to identify patterns, trends, and other important characteristics.



The FFT algorithm operates by breaking down a signal into its constituent sine and cosine waves. This decomposition allows us to determine the amplitude and phase of each frequency component, providing a comprehensive representation of the signal’s frequency content.

The FFT finds applications in diverse fields, including:

  • Audio and music processing: Analyzing and manipulating audio signals for noise reduction, equalization, and other audio effects.

  • Image processing: Enhancing images, removing noise, and performing feature detection.

  • Data analysis: Identifying patterns, trends, and anomalies in time-series data.

  • Telecommunications: Modulating and demodulating signals for data transmission.



The FFT has revolutionized signal processing and data analysis, enabling us to gain deeper insights into complex signals and make informed decisions based on their frequency characteristics. Its efficiency and versatility have made it an indispensable tool in various industries and research domains.

Read more

Unlock the Power of FFT Transformation: Discover Hidden Insights

fft transformation

What is Fast Fourier Transform (FFT)?

The Fast Fourier Transform (FFT) stands as a pivotal mathematical tool that seamlessly converts signals from the time domain to the frequency domain, unveiling hidden insights into their constituent frequencies.

Why is FFT Important?

FFT holds immense significance across a vast array of disciplines, including signal processing, image processing, and computational physics. Its prowess in decomposing signals into their fundamental frequency components empowers researchers to identify patterns, separate noise from relevant data, and uncover correlations that would otherwise remain concealed.

Delving into the FFT’s Mechanism:

This transform operates on a finite sequence of discrete values, extracting their frequency content. It categorizes the signal into its constituent sine and cosine waves, each oscillating at a distinct frequency and amplitude. By visualizing these components in the frequency domain, researchers can pinpoint specific frequencies responsible for desired or undesirable characteristics.

[Image: https://tse1.mm.bing.net/th?q=fft+transformation+process+diagram]

Benefits of FFT:

The FFT technique offers a plethora of advantages:

  • Efficient and swift computation
  • Accurate frequency estimation
  • Noise reduction and signal enhancement
  • Pattern detection and feature extraction

Applications of FFT:

Its versatility extends across a diverse range of applications:

  • Digital signal processing in communications
  • Image analysis and compression
  • Audio synthesis and analysis
  • Medical imaging
  • Computational fluid dynamics

Conclusion:

The FFT stands as an indispensable tool for analyzing and processing signals, providing invaluable insights into their frequency content. Its myriad applications cement its importance in numerous scientific and engineering domains, unlocking the potential for groundbreaking discoveries and advancements.

Read more

Unveiling Sublime Text 5: Discover Uncharted Territories and Gain New Insights

sublime text 5

A Comprehensive Guide to Sublime Text 5: The Ultimate Code Editor

Sublime Text 5 is the epitome of code editors, renowned for its lightning-fast performance, customizable interface, and extensive feature set. This guide delves into the world of Sublime Text 5, highlighting its key benefits and transformative capabilities.

1. Unrivaled Performance

Sublime Text 5 boasts unparalleled speed and efficiency, empowering developers to navigate code with ease, open large files, and perform complex operations in a matter of seconds. Its lightning-fast search capabilities and instant result display make it a dream to find and replace code elements.

2. Customizable Interface

Sublime Text 5 grants users complete control over their coding environment. The customizable interface allows for personalized layouts, color schemes, and key bindings. With a wide range of themes and plugins, developers can tailor the editor to their specific requirements and preferences.

3. Syntax Highlighting and Autocomplete

Sublime Text 5 provides exceptional syntax highlighting, making it easier to identify different code elements. Its powerful autocomplete feature leverages artificial intelligence to suggest relevant code snippets, saving time and reducing errors.

4. Cross-Platform Capabilities

Developers can seamlessly work across multiple operating systems with Sublime Text 5. Its cross-platform functionality allows for code editing on Windows, Mac, and Linux, ensuring consistency and portability.

5. Plugin Ecosystem

Sublime Text 5 boasts a vast ecosystem of plugins that extend its functionality. From code linting to version control integration, there’s a plugin to enhance every aspect of the development process. This extensibility makes it a highly adaptable tool for developers of all levels.

6. Collaborative Editing

Sublime Text 5 supports multiple cursors and simultaneous editing, enabling teams to collaborate on code in real-time. Its built-in chat functionality promotes effective communication and coordination among developers.

7. Code Snippets and Macros

Sublime Text 5 allows users to create and store custom code snippets and macros, which can be conveniently inserted into code with a few keystrokes. This feature accelerates repetitive tasks and improves code consistency.

Conclusion

Sublime Text 5 is a transformative code editor that empowers developers with unmatched performance, customization, and extensibility. Its user-friendly interface, powerful features, and collaborative capabilities make it an indispensable tool for web developers, software engineers, and programmers of all stripes.

Read more

Unveil the Secrets of Sublime IDE: Discoveries and Insights

sublime ide

What is Sublime IDE?

*An advanced and sophisticated integrated development environment (IDE) tailored for code editing and software development.

With the growing popularity of Sublime IDE, it has become imperative to delve into its world of features and functionality. After meticulously analyzing user feedback, conducting thorough research, and compiling expert insights, here is an in-depth guide to help you make an informed decision about using Sublime IDE.*

Sublime Interactive Editing

Features and Benefits: Cross-Platform Compatibility, Customization Options, and Community Support

Sublime IDE stands out due to its cross-platform compatibility, allowing seamless operation on Windows, macOS, and Linux. Its extensive customization options empower users to tailor the IDE to their specific preferences. Moreover, the vibrant community surrounding Sublime IDE provides invaluable support and resources, ensuring a smooth development experience.

Sublime Customizable Plugin

Key Features:

  1. Interactive Editing: Empowering developers with an intuitive interface, Sublime IDE enables real-time feedback and inline error detection, streamlining the coding process.

  2. Syntax Highlighting: The IDE provides syntax highlighting for multiple programming languages, allowing users to quickly identify and navigate code structures.

  3. Code Intelligence: Sublime IDE offers code intelligence features such as auto-completion, code snippets, and refactoring tools, accelerating development speed.

  4. Version Control Integration: With seamless integration with popular version control systems like Git and SVN, developers can efficiently manage code changes and collaborate with colleagues.

  5. Extensibility: Through a comprehensive plugin API, Sublime IDE can be extended with countless plugins, enhancing its functionality and adapting it to specific development needs.

Conclusion:

Sublime IDE is an indispensable tool for software developers seeking a powerful and versatile code editing environment. Its cross-platform compatibility, customization options, and community support make it a top choice for developers worldwide. By embracing the advantages of Sublime IDE, individuals and teams can elevate their software development capabilities, achieve greater productivity, and deliver exceptional results.

Read more

Unveiling the Arctic: Polar Explorations and Scientific Discoveries

polars

What are Polars?
Polars are essential charts that provide sailors with vital information about their vessel’s performance in various wind conditions. They graphically depict the relationship between boat speed, wind speed, and wind angle, enabling sailors to make informed decisions about sail trim, course, and tactics.

Importance of Polars
Polars have been published for decades and are considered an indispensable tool for competitive sailors and cruising enthusiasts alike. They allow sailors to:

  • Predict boat speed in different wind conditions
  • Optimize sail trim for maximum efficiency
  • Determine the best course to sail
  • Estimate time to destination
  • Compare performance with other boats

Creating Polars
To create polars, extensive testing is conducted under controlled conditions. A boat is sailed through a range of wind speeds and angles, and data on speed, leeway, and other parameters is collected using instruments. This data is then analyzed and plotted on a polar plot.


Creating Polars

Interpreting Polars
Polars typically consist of a series of lines, each representing a different wind speed. The lines are labeled with the corresponding wind speed, and the points on each line indicate the boat’s speed and wind angle.


Interpreting Polars

By interpreting the polars, sailors can determine the optimal sail trim and course for their boat in any given wind condition. This information is invaluable for maximizing performance, safety, and enjoyment while sailing.

Read more